“…We can see from the calculation process of the UKF filter that the UKF filter does not need to be linearized, which avoids the introduction of linearization errors, thereby improving the estimation accuracy. In addition, the UKF filter simplifies greatly the implementation effort; it is precisely because of this that the UKF filter is widely used in the field of navigation and positioning [28].…”
